Newbie needs help

I have an 06 Evo and live in CA. I installed the stage 1 California fuel tune and the car feels like it lost power. The stock tune seemed a little weak in the low end but hits hard in the mid range. At the time the car was stock with only a drop in filter. Flashed back to stock and the car runs great.

Recently I added a down pipe and cat back, tried the stage 2 MAP and same thing the car feels like it has less power from 3500 RPM's and up. Unfortunately I don't have a boost gauge but there seems to be a noticible loss in power.

I have only had this car for 3 weeks and bought it used. Am I doing something wrong? How long should I leave the Cobb MAP in to learn ? Maybe the car was tuned when I got it ?
